Lindsay C. Stella is a Partner at Mirabella, Kincaid, Frederick & Mirabella, LLC and a highly respected attorney in the legal community. Ms. Stella’s practice is exclusively devoted to Family Law matters. Ms. Stella represents clients in all aspects of Family Law, with particular focus on Pre-Nuptial and Post-Nuptial Agreements, complex financial situations including maintenance and child support, contested custody and parenting time matters, cases involving mental health issues, marital business interests, and high-net worth cases. Ms. Stella has handled all types of cases from non-contested divorces to complicated high-profile disputes involving multi-million dollar estates.
Ms. Stella is a seasoned litigator, but she believes that working towards a resolution at the outset of a case is in the best interest of all parties. After working with her clients to determine their ultimate goals, Ms. Stella advises her clients about their options, provides her sensible advice, and guides them through the process. Ms. Stella earned her Bachelor’s Degree in English with high honors from Southern Illinois University Carbondale and her Doctor of Law Degree from Western Michigan University Cooley Law School. In law school, Ms. Stella focused her studies in litigation and graduated with a Concentration in Litigation. Ms. Stella joined Mirabella, Kincaid, Frederick & Mirabella, LLC in 2011.
Ms. Stella has been named an Illinois Super Lawyers Rising Star for seven years in a row as published in Chicago Magazine, a designation reserved for the top 2.5% of Illinois attorneys under 40. Ms. Stella has also been named an Emerging Lawyer since 2017, a designation given to fewer than 2% of the attorneys in Illinois. She maintains a 10.0 Superb Rating on Avvo for client satisfaction. She was also named one of the Top 10 Most Influential Suburban Moms by Glancer Magazine in May 2015.
Ms. Stella is passionate about children and works with the DuPage Justinian Society of Lawyers every year to raise money for Ronald McDonald House Charities. She was instrumental in raising funds to build the Winfield location.
